A USB controller for Celestron telescopes using the NexStar AUX protocol.
This is a USB controller for Celestron NexStar AUX protocol implemented in Arduino. It substitutes the hand controller, receiving the commands from the PC (HC procotol) and communicating with the mount (AUX protocol).

Currently, only equatorial mounts in the North hemisphere are supported.
The library AstroLib, wich is part of this project, must be installed in the Arduino libraries directory.
The provided Makefile requires Arduino-Makefile to work. In Debian/Ubuntu/Mint, you can install it with
sudo apt install arduino-mk
If you downloaded Arduino-Makefile
to a custom location (other than
/usr/share/arduino
), you must indicate the correct directory by modifying
the ARDMK_DIR
variable in the Makefile.avr
or Makefile.sam
.
The code can be compiled and uploaded to the Arduino board using
make
make upload
Of course, you can also program the Arduino board using the Arduino IDE.

The CAD directory contains an STL model of the enclosure I use, which was created with openSCAD. It requires an Arduino Nano and a small prototype board. The resistor, the diode and the modular connector shown in the schematics are mounted in the prototype board.
